I have an 1911 external extractor (40/10mm) that has the hook broken off of it. Can you repair something like this or machine a new one if required?

Yes. We would replace the extractor with factory new, and fit and time it for you. Couple of questions though. Do you know the approx round count? Although extractors do break, there are extenuating circumstances when they do with low round counts. It’s typically indicative of another issue that also needs addressing. Years ago I had one brought in that the extractor was binding, which caused excessive resistance and broke the extractor. Have you got some spent brass from around the time the extractor failed that you could bring with it? If you’d like for us to do the repair, be sure to at least make notes of the type of ammunition you a typically use, and if possible bring a few rounds with you. We function test after repair to be sure we have not only fixed the issue, but can attest to the corrective action by live fire if possible.
